在现代网络环境中,根证书扮演着至关重要的角色,它用于验证数字证书链的合法性。无论是个人用户还是企业用户,在某些场景下可能需要手动安装根证书以确保安全通信或正常访问特定服务。本文将详细介绍如何正确安装根证书,帮助您顺利完成操作。
什么是根证书?
根证书是公钥基础设施(PKI)中的核心部分,由受信任的证书颁发机构(CA)签发。当浏览器或其他应用程序遇到一个网站提供的SSL/TLS证书时,会通过检查该证书是否由受信任的根证书签名来判断其可信度。如果根证书未被系统信任,则可能导致安全警告或无法建立连接。
安装根证书的必要性
- 保障数据传输安全:确保加密通信的真实性和完整性。
- 避免误报:如银行、政府机构等重要网站通常会使用自定义根证书,安装后可消除不必要的警报。
- 支持内部服务:企业内部搭建的服务可能依赖于私有根证书,安装后才能正常使用。
操作步骤
以下为通用的根证书安装方法,请根据您的操作系统选择相应流程:
Windows 系统
1. 下载根证书文件
从官方网站或管理员处获取根证书文件(通常是`.cer`或`.crt`格式)。
2. 打开证书管理器
- 右键单击“开始”按钮,选择“运行”,输入`certmgr.msc`并回车。
- 在弹出的窗口中,展开左侧的“受信任的根证书颁发机构”。
3. 导入证书
- 右键点击“受信任的根证书颁发机构”,选择“所有任务” > “导入”。
- 按照向导提示,选择刚刚下载的证书文件,并将其放置到合适的存储位置。
4. 完成设置
导入完成后,重新启动相关程序即可生效。
macOS 系统
1. 下载根证书文件
同样需要先获取有效的根证书文件。
2. 打开钥匙串访问
- 打开“应用程序” > “实用工具” > “钥匙串访问”。
3. 添加证书
- 在菜单栏选择“文件” > “导入项目”,找到证书文件并添加。
- 将证书拖拽至“系统”钥匙串中,并设置为“始终信任”。
4. 重启设备
修改完成后,建议重启电脑以确保更改生效。
Linux 系统
Linux 用户可以根据发行版的不同采用不同的工具进行安装:
- 对于基于Debian的系统(如Ubuntu),可以使用命令行工具`update-ca-certificates`;
- 对于Red Hat系列(如CentOS),编辑`/etc/pki/ca-trust/source/anchors/`目录下的配置文件即可。
注意事项
- 来源可靠性:务必从官方渠道下载根证书,避免因恶意软件导致系统风险。
- 权限限制:某些情况下可能需要管理员权限才能完成安装。
- 定期更新:随着技术发展,旧版本的根证书可能会被撤销,需及时更新最新版本。
总结
安装根证书虽然看似简单,但对网络安全至关重要。通过上述步骤,您可以轻松地为自己或组织提供更可靠的安全保障。如果您在操作过程中遇到任何问题,可以查阅具体设备或软件的帮助文档,或者咨询专业技术人员获得进一步指导。希望本文能为您提供清晰的操作指引!